Output 8ec614039e14153bb0239bb5f5090ac06d95d8805d85e877583536d84884530e:2

value
42065970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0d2d2d98327e7da00eade3784af999205137af7 OP_EQUAL
address
MUPv9gZbFp5EFjqdCFpHGcQKBRZ8EwNtth
transaction
8ec614039e14153bb0239bb5f5090ac06d95d8805d85e877583536d84884530e
spent
true